Migrant housing and mobility patterns are affected by both the unique institutional factors related to migration and a common set of socio-economic characteristics shared by urban residents. China’s unprecedented waves of internal migration are accompanied by long-standing rural–urban and local–nonlocal divides that have been institutionalized through the household registration system.
